Présentation de votre entreprise

Nom : Bottlenotes
Activité : Social networking wine
Localisation : Palo Alto / USA

Web www.bottlenotes.com
Blog www.bottlenotes.com/bottleblog
Book www.bottlenotes.com/book

Bottlenotes is the premier online wine community, a place for new to intermediate wine enthusiasts to come explore, buy, and share wine. Bottlenotes community members can rate a wine, add a tasting note, read the tasting notes from our community, celebrity, and expert members, gain "wine knowledge" from our podcast library (BottleTalk®), receive educational newsletters (BottleNews®), read our blog (BottleBlog®), search our WinecyclopediaTM, peruse our "wine people," and as of March 16th, 2009, subscribe to The Daily SipTM, Bottlenotes' version of the "Daily Candy" of wine.
At Bottlenotes.com, members can also join a Bottlenotes wine club, in which wine is matched to members' personal tastes using our proprietary matching technology, create a Bottlenotes Wine RegistryTM (integrated with the WeddingChannel.com), select elegant yet affordable corporate gifts and events, or purchase individual wines by the bottle or case from boutique and estate wineries in the U.S. and around the world, wine gift packs, and stemware.

Présentation de vous même

Alyssa J. Rapp is the Founder and CEO of Bottlenotes, Inc., soon to be known as the premier online wine community when the entire website relaunches in October 2008! Alyssa previously served as the sales/marketing manager for RO Imports, an importer of boutique New Zealand wines in New York and co-presided over a 500-person wine club at Stanford University's Graduate School of Business. Alyssa priorly served as the National Finance Director for Congresswoman Jan Schakowsky's re-election to the U.S. House of Representatives in the 2002 election cycle, raising over $1 million.

Alyssa earned a B.A. in Political Science and the History of Art from Yale University in 2000 and an M.B.A. from Stanford University's Graduate School of Business in 2005. She also serves on the Board of Trustees for Hubbard Street Dance Chicago.

Alyssa is the author of Bottlenotes Guide to Wine: Around the World in 80 Sips. (Adam's Media, Released October 2008).
Alyssa was also named in Inc. Magazine's "30 Under 30". coolest entrepreneurs in America in September 2008. Alyssa co-resides in Chicago and the San Francisco Bay Area but greatly enjoys traveling around the world in search of today's best wines.
